Professionally look your best (dress in clean pieces and pay attention to fit and color)

We have all heard the phrase, “Dress for success.” But what does that mean? Does it mean you have to go out and spend a fortune on a designer suit? No. It means wearing clothes that make you feel confident and convey the message you want to send.

For women, this may be a power suit in a bold color. For men, it may be a well-tailored suit in a classic color. If suits aren’t your jam, that’s okay. More important than the stereotypical pieces are the fit and color.

Fit

Pay attention to your body type. Are you petite, tall, leggy, short-waisted? Are you still sporting tops you purchased in high school even though you’ve put on some adulting pounds? Whether or not you’re dressing for a place of business, take the time to become familiar with your body type, try on clothes, and leave the ones that don’t fit behind.

Color

Pay attention to your coloring. There are certain families of colors that make your skin glow or make you disappear completely. If you try something on that fits, but you feel sick wearing it, try taking it off and simply holding the color of the garment right up to your face. Does it enhance? Or does it overwhelm? Stay away from colors that wash you out.

But no matter what your style is, make sure your clothes are clean and fresh. You want to look put together and professional, which means avoiding clothes that are worn-out, don’t fit, or stained.

Professionally feel your best (increased focus leads to confidence and direction)

When you are physically healthy, you tend to have more energy and focus. You’re able to think more clearly and be more productive when you take care of your body, which improves your professional life. So, make sure you’re getting enough sleep, eating a balanced diet, and staying active.

In the professional sphere, one of the most important things you can do to project your budding confidence is to make eye contact and speak clearly. This may seem like a no-brainer, but so often we avoid eye contact or mumble when we’re feeling nervous, tired, or bored. If you can master making eye contact and speaking with clarity, people will perceive you as confident and competent.
